What is the e signature legality for documents in uae

The legality of eSignatures for documents in the UAE is established under the Federal Law No. 1 of 2002 on Electronic Commerce and Transactions. This law recognizes electronic signatures as legally binding, provided they meet specific criteria. For an eSignature to be valid, it must be uniquely linked to the signatory, capable of identifying the signatory, and created using means that the signatory can maintain under their sole control. This legal framework aligns with international standards, ensuring that eSignatures are accepted in various transactions, including contracts, agreements, and other official documents.

Key elements of the e signature legality for documents in uae

Several key elements contribute to the legality of eSignatures in the UAE:

  • Authentication: The signatory must be identifiable, ensuring that the person signing is indeed the intended party.
  • Integrity: The document must remain unchanged after the eSignature is applied, preserving its authenticity.
  • Consent: All parties must agree to use electronic signatures, which can be established through explicit consent or by the nature of the transaction.
  • Control: The means of creating the eSignature must be under the sole control of the signatory to prevent unauthorized use.

Security & Compliance Guidelines

Ensuring security and compliance when using eSignatures in the UAE involves adhering to several guidelines:

  • Use reputable platforms like airSlate SignNow that comply with local laws and international standards.
  • Implement encryption to protect sensitive information during transmission.
  • Maintain audit trails that record all actions taken on the document, including timestamps and IP addresses.
  • Regularly review and update security measures to address potential vulnerabilities.

Following these guidelines helps mitigate risks associated with electronic transactions and enhances trust among users.
